A decrease in a consumer's income will do all of the following except:
A.shift the budget line away from the origin.
B.decrease the horizontal intercept.
C.decrease the vertical intercept.
D.reduce the individual's consumption possibilities.


Definitions:

Collective Bargaining

The process whereby union representatives and employers negotiate labor contracts pertaining to wages, hours, benefits, and working conditions.

Perfectly Competitive

A market structure characterized by many buyers and sellers, no barriers to entry or exit, and where all firms sell identical products, leading to price determination purely by supply and demand.

Exploitation

The act of treating someone unfairly by using their work or resources for personal or financial gain without proper compensation.

Nonunion Representation Plans

Workplace arrangements designed to represent employee interests without forming a union, often through employee committees or boards.
